1. Drug-Coated Balloons: Enhancing the Healing Process

Traditional balloon bypass surgery involves the inflation of a balloon in the blocked artery, followed by stent placement to keep the artery open. However, recent advancements have introduced drug-coated balloons that release medication directly into the artery walls, promoting healing and reducing the risk of re-narrowing. This breakthrough technology improves long-term outcomes and reduces the need for repeat procedures.

2. Bioresorbable Scaffolds: A Temporary Solution

In the past, stents made of metal were commonly used to keep the artery open. However, bioresorbable scaffolds have emerged as an exciting alternative. These scaffolds are made of materials that dissolve over time, allowing the artery to return to its natural function. This technology reduces the risk of long-term complications associated with permanent metal stents and offers a more patient-friendly solution.

4. Intravascular Imaging: Seeing Inside the Arteries

Advancements in intravascular imaging techniques have revolutionized the way surgeons visualize and navigate within the arteries. Intravascular ultrasound and optical coherence tomography provide detailed real-time imaging, enabling surgeons to accurately assess the extent of blockages and make informed decisions during balloon bypass surgery. This technology ensures precise stent placement and reduces the risk of complications.

5. Cutting-Edge Stent Designs: Optimizing Performance

Stents play a crucial role in maintaining the openness of the arteries after balloon bypass surgery. Recent advancements have yielded cutting-edge stent designs that optimize performance. From drug-eluting stents that release medications to prevent re-narrowing, to self-expanding stents that adapt to the individual anatomy of the patient, these innovations improve long-term outcomes and enhance patient comfort.

Q: Are there any risks associated with balloon bypass surgery?

A: Like any surgical procedure, balloon bypass surgery carries some risks. These can include infection, bleeding, blood clots, or damage to the artery. However, advancements in technology and meticulous surgical techniques have significantly reduced the occurrence of complications. Your healthcare team will discuss the potential risks and benefits with you in detail before the procedure.
